#235F7D Hex Color Code

#235F7D

The Hexadecimal Color #235F7D is a contrast shade of Teal. #235F7D RGB value is rgb(35, 95, 125). RGB Color Model of #235F7D consists of 13% red, 37% green and 49% blue. HSL color Mode of #235F7D has 200°(degrees) Hue, 56% Saturation and 31% Lightness. #235F7D color has an wavelength of 494.07407n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#235F7D is #336699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#235F7D is #267. The Closest Color to #235F7D is #008080. Official Name of #235F7D Hex Code is San Juan.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#235F7D is 72 Cyan 24 Magenta 0 Yellow 51 Black and #235F7D CMY is 72, 24,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#235F7D is hsl(200,56,31,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(200, 72, 49).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#235F7D is 8.49, 10.02, 20.89.
Hex8 Value of #235F7D is #235F7DFF. Decimal Value of #235F7D is 2318205 and Octal Value of #235F7D is 10657575. Binary Value of #235F7D is 100011, 1011111, 1111101 and Android of #235F7D is 4280508285 / 0xff235f7d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#235F7D is 0.215, 0.254, 0.254 and YIQ Color Space of #235F7D is 80.48, -45.393, -3.354.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#235F7D is 7.13, 11.16, 20.7.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#235F7D is 37.88, -8.73, -22.46.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#235F7D is 37.88, -21.91, -30.11.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#235F7D is 37.88, 24.1, 248.76. Hunter Lab variable of #235F7D is 31.65, -7.52, -16.97.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#235F7D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
